Hey guys, just getting into Krautrock and I'm digging what I've heard so far.

I'd love some album suggestions. I've started with Neu! and Can.

Try to recommend some albums that I won't find with a simple 'Best of Krautrock' google search..

Thanks!

Samtvogel by Gunter Schickert

this one is nice, not rly a drum one so it's a bit mellow but it's worth your attention


Meiguiweisheng Xiang by Workshop

this one is from the 90s but it should not be missed

Actually, a Google search most likely would turn up the very best ones. Maybe not these ones though. Either way, I like these ones.
Eloy are doubly cool because not only were they krautrock but they also made groovy prog rock concept albums!!! What could be better than that???


Dawn by Eloy


Ocean by Eloy


The Cosmic Jokers by The Cosmic Jokers


E2-E4 by Manuel Göttsching


Con by Conrad Schnitzler

My absolute favourite German band is Can. Wonderfully inventive and seriously weird.

Check out;


Monster Movie by Can


Tago Mago by Can


Ege Bamyasi by Can


Future Days by Can
